ELISA Kit Principle | Aviva Systems Biology CD9 ELISA Kit (Mouse) (OKEH08299) is based on standard sandwich enzyme-linked immuno-sorbent assay technology. An antibody specific for CD9 has been pre-coated onto a 96-well plate (12 x 8 Well Strips) and blocked. Standards or test samples are added to the wells, incubated and removed. A biotinylated detector antibody specific for CD9 is added, incubated and followed by washing. Avidin-Peroxidase Conjugate is then added, incubated and unbound conjugate is washed away. An enzymatic reaction is produced through the addition of TMB substrate which is catalyzed by HRP generating a blue color product that changes yellow after adding acidic stop solution. The density of yellow coloration read by absorbance at 450 nm is quantitatively proportional to the amount of sample CD9 captured in well. | ||||||||||||||||||||||

Additional Information | Function: Involved in platelet activation and aggregation. Regulates paranodal junction formation. Involved in cell adhesion, cell motility and tumor metastasis. Required for sperm-egg fusion (By similarity). Acts as a receptor for PSG17. | ||||||||||||||||||||||
:: | Subcellular Location: Membrane Multi-pass membrane protein Cell membrane Multi-pass membrane protein Secreted Exosome | ||||||||||||||||||||||
